Jimmy Fallon covers The Doors' 'Roadhouse Blues' during Montauk music festival
'Tonight Show" host Jimmy Fallon tapped into his inner Jim Morrison when he jumped on stage with the Blue Collar Band at the Montauket in Montauk Saturday night to perform The Doors' classic "Roadhouse Blues," reports Newsday's David J. Criblez. The spontaneous performance was part of Montauk's fifth annual music festival. Fallon was in a jovial mood, drinking beer and going casual, trading in his designer suits for an orange hoodie, jeans and sneakers. During the song's quiet midsection, he instructed the full-house crowd to "get low" on the ground and they happily followed his lead.
